Transaction 2a672960371802c163314ad9f41376c413e47b879bc88433e0d42ac172753580

5 Input
2 Outputs
  • 2a672960371802c163314ad9f41376c413e47b879bc88433e0d42ac172753580:0
  • value  896336
    address  1E23iNke2qTR7fN1iog8eNXdc1c1RoAxwg
  • 2a672960371802c163314ad9f41376c413e47b879bc88433e0d42ac172753580:1
  • value  25200000
    address  38q74u9dn4T6keBUWxqVr4Hb3HQ1RMqZqj